A Peek Inside a New Exhibit at the Smithsonian

 A new exhibit opens Wednesday at the  Smithsonian’s National Museum of American History.
"American Enterprise" traces the role of business and innovation in the U.S. Part of the exhibit focuses on agriculture inventions. 
The 8,000 square-foot exhibition examines our nation’s business and consumer history from the 1770s to the 2010s, focusing on stories from the areas of agriculture, finance, information technology and communication, retail and service, and manufacturing.
